Hafiz Caniago

Informatics Engineering Student

Hi, Hafiz's here 👋

Hi, I'm Hafiz Caniago, a bachelor of Informatics Engineering student from STIKOM PolTek Cirebon.

My interest in technology started in my last year of junior high school, seeing how technology works such as websites, desktop applications, and android applications that can run, made me really amazed and made me determined to learn and enter the field of programming.

Now, in between my main activities as a student, I also do some freelance work related to website technology. usually I am asked to fix, add, or customize the website project.

besides my skills in website development (especially back-end), I also have experience in developing desktop applications, and have created a several simple mobile applications.

my interest in technology is not only limited to the fields I mentioned earlier, I am also interested in developing IOT devices such as using Arduino and ESP32. and currently also learning the basics of security techniques as an Ethical Hacker.

It does sound a little ambitious to learn a lot of the above and not focus on one thing first, but it is needed by me as a first step so that I can determine my main specialization for my future career.


My Projects :

...
SIAPPMI.ID

SIAPPMI is a website project used by a company that distributes labor abroad. here I work in teams.


Tech Stack : Laravel, MySQL, tFPDF, Jquery, Bootstrap

Link : -
...
Baznas Kuningan

Baznas Kuningan is an organization profile website in which there are features such as cms in general, but there are additional features in the form of donations. here I also work in a team and mostly work on the admin dashboard panel part of this project.


Tech Stack : Laravel, MySQL, Bootstrap, JQuery

Link : Site
...
Kejawanan Site

This website is part of our team project called 'Pinggir Sagara' which won 1st place in the Web Design competition organized by HIMIT Pens (Surabaya State Electronics Polytechnic) with the theme of Maritime Tourism Branding.


Tech Stack : HTML, CSS, Bootstrap

Link : Site
...
Sistem Penggajian Dosen

This project is the final project of my Field Work Practice at Vocational High School.


Tech Stack : Codeigniter 3, Bootstrap, Jquery, fPDF

Link : Github
...
SIAKAD Invada

This project is a project that I developed with 4 of my friends while carrying out field work practices. here I play a full role in the development of the back-end part of the project.


Tech Stack : Codeigniter 3, Bootstrap, Jquery, fPDF

Link : -
...
Frontend CBT App

This project is a Separate Front-End project for SMK CBT Application. The design of this website is taken from the previous website that has been made which aims to reduce data load during the exam so that the application runs without a hitch.


Tech Stack : HTML, CSS, Bootstrap, Nuxt.Js

Link : -
...
RC4 LSB Stegano Image

This Projects is Result of Learning in Courses of Steganography in Campus.


Tech Stack : HTML, CSS, JS

Link : Site
...
Github Student App

Github Student App is a application that I create, for completing courses and get competence certification from BFAA Dicoding Class, have a feature like search user, detail user, show following and follower of the account.


Tech Stack : Kotlin, OKHttp3, SQLite, Stetho

Link : Github
...
Movie App

Movie App is a application that I Create, for completing courses and get competence certification from Android Jetpack Pro Dicoding.

The Movie data is getting from API TMDB and have a feature like show list of movie and adding to favorites.
Tech Stack : Kotlin, Room, Pagination, Retrofit

Link : Github
...
Gudang Kasir App

Gudang Kasir App is an Desktop APP that I Create in Courses of PBO (Pemrograman Berorientasi Objek) While I'm in Vocational High School. This App has 3 Roles, The Role is Admin, Gudang, Kasir. For The Admin is Managing User Login Data, and Export/Import Excel Data. For The Gudang is Managing Item Data like Stock, Name, and Etc. and the Main Function of this App is in Kasir, he is Managing Transaction Data like Buying an Item, Paying Item, and Print the Receipt.


Tech Stack : Java, Netbeans, GUI, MySQL, IReport

Link : Github
...
Bunga Hotel

Bunga Hotel is the a is a Desktop Application used to manage hospitality data, such as room data, consumers, payments, reservations, reports. I made this application as an exercise for selection in competing for representative tickets from schools to take part in the LKS IT Software at the Cirebon city level. The case study is from the 2019 West Java Provincial Open Problem.


Tech Stack : C# Winform App, SQL Server, Crystal Report

Link : Gitlab
...
M-Expense

Expense App (M-Expense) is an application that I made to fulfill the assignment of the mobile application programming course. beside of that, this application is use to manage expense. using Java as Programming Language & Retrofit as Library for processing the API.


Tech Stack : Kotlin, Android Studio, Retrofit, PHP, MySQL, API, Material Layout

Link : Github
...
Safety Box

Safety Box is my Final Project for Microcontroller Course in 4th Semester. it's use Arduino Uno for the controller, Using Keypad for inputing the pin, Using RTC & MicroSD Module for Saving Log of Open and Close the Safety Box. Using 12V Doorlock for Doorlock System and using Relay for controlling the Doorlock Open or Close.


Tech Stack : Arduino UNO

Link : Github